As part of the Belgrade’s Lungs initiative, a major reforestation action took place in Surčin on Saturday, October 19, where 5,000 seedlings were planted with the support of Yandex company and their volunteers. This success would not have been possible without the contribution of around 100 volunteers, including Yandex employees and their families, with the youngest participants enthusiastically helping with the planting while learning about the importance of nature conservation and sustainable development.
The “For a Greener Surčin” project is implemented by the Municipality of Surčin and the “Discover Serbia” organization with financial support from the European Union within the “EU for Green Agenda in Serbia” project. This “EU for Green Agenda in Serbia” project, with technical and financial support from the European Union and in partnership with the Ministry of Environmental Protection, is implemented by the United Nations Development Programme (UNDP), in cooperation with Sweden and the European Investment Bank, with additional funding provided by the governments of Sweden, Switzerland, and Serbia.
Through this initiative, innovative methods of planting, watering, well drilling, and forest maintenance are being implemented, ensuring long-term sustainability and quality of each planted seedling. These advanced techniques were developed in collaboration with experts from the Faculty of Forestry and other environmental organizations, ensuring that every contribution to reforestation is effective, long-lasting, and sustainable. “Belgrade’s Lungs” is an example of how socially responsible companies can play a key role in environmental protection and improving the health of urban areas.
